【摘要】:Thistestmethodhelpstoassesstheaxiallockingforceofamodulartaper.ExamplesofthesedevicesaredescribedinSpecification.Sometypesofdevicesthatmayutilizethistypeofconnectionarethemodularshoulderandmodularhipprostheses.Additionalmeansofevaluatingthelockingmechanismsoftapersmaybeappropriate,dependinguponthedesignofthedevice.Thistestmethodmaynotbeappropriateforallimplantapplications.Theuseriscautionedtoconsidertheappropriatenessofthepracticeinviewofthematerialsanddesignbeingtestedandtheirpotentialapplication.Whilethistestmethodmaybeusedtomeasuretheforcerequiredtodisengagetapers,anycomparisonofsuchdataforvariouscomponentdesignsmusttakeintoconsiderationthesizeoftheimplantandthetypeoflockingmechanismevaluated.1.1Thistestmethodestablishesastandardmethodologyfordeterminingtheforcerequired,underlaboratoryconditions,todisassembletapersofimplantsthatareotherwisenotintendedtorelease.Someexamplesarethefemoralcomponentsofatotalorpartialhipreplacementorshoulderinwhichtheheadandbasecomponentaresecuredtogetherbyaself-lockingtaper.1.2Thistestmethodhasbeendevelopedprimarilyforevaluationofmetalandceramicheaddesignsonmetaltapersbutmayhaveapplicationtoothermaterialsanddesigns.1.3ThevaluesstatedinSIunitsaretoberegardedasstandard.Nootherunitsofmeasurementareincludedinthisstandard.1.4Thisstandarddoesnotpurporttoaddressallofthesafetyconcerns,ifany,associatedwithitsuse.Itistheresponsibilityoftheuserofthisstandardtoestablishappropriatesafetyandhealthpracticesanddeterminetheapplicabilityofregulatorylimitationspriortouse.
